Working Safely

Course Description: The Working safely course is designed to train employees to ensure that their actions contribute to health and safety in the workplace and that they clearly understand their individual responsibilities. This six-hour trainer input course can be delivered in a block, split over two half-days or as an evening course, either in-house or as a scheduled public course.

Who Should Attend? IOSH’s Working safely training course is designed for people at any level in any sector, and meets the government’s guidelines for introductory health and safety training. Everyone at work should have an understanding of why they must ‘work safely’ – and this course offers exactly that.
